>> hi I have a problem with my 13 intch mac book my internal mike is not 
>> working what cood be the problem? shud I have a reader look at a setting on 
>> it?
> 
> Do you by any chance have Audio Hijack Pro or the Sound Flower plugin 
> installed? Sound Flower is an optional extra in AHP, but it can also be 
> downloaded separately. This allows you to pull audio from the system and 
> other applications. If this is selected in your Input device menu in Sounds, 
> your Internal mic will not work. Do you have it muted by any chance too?
